About the role
Join ACMI's Programming team as our Program Coordinator, Film Programs and support the delivery of screenings and events in ACMI's cinemas which celebrate film, video, television and the moving image across the spectrum. The role provides administrative support across film programs, liaises with stakeholders to schedule Cinema spaces and collaborates with the Director of Community Engagement to develop, program and coordinate the First Nations Film Club. This is a full-time ongoing role reporting to the Senior Programmer, Film and Screen Industry.
This position is designated for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ander people under s.12 Special Measures of the Equal Opportunity Act 2010. Only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ander people are eligible to apply.

Naarm is the traditional Aboriginal name for Melbourne which encompasses the traditional lands of the Kulin Nation, a collective of five Aboriginal language groups, the Wurundjeri, Boon Wurrung, Wathaurrung, Taungurung and Dja Dja Wurrung.
